EPC 000091.07 – Incorrect CAN BUS Message, Accelerator Pedal Position from ECU

EPC 000091.07 (EPC 91.07)

Code: 000091.07

Shortcode: 91.07

Description:

This error code, EPC 000091.07, is triggered when the control unit detects an incorrect CAN BUS message regarding the accelerator pedal position from the ECU. This occurs when the selection from the foot throttle on input address EPC025 on premium tractors has been deactivated.

Reaction:

When this error is detected, the control system may not correctly interpret the accelerator pedal position, which can lead to issues with throttle control and engine performance. This can result in unexpected or unresponsive acceleration behavior.

Recommendations:

Verify CAN BUS Configuration:

  • Check the configuration settings for the CAN BUS, particularly the input address EPC025. Ensure that the foot throttle selection is correctly activated and configured.

Inspect CAN BUS Wiring and Connections:

  • Examine the CAN BUS wiring and connections for any signs of damage, loose connections, or corrosion. Ensure the integrity of the signal transmission.

Test ECU Functionality:

  • Use diagnostic tools to test the ECU and ensure it is correctly transmitting the accelerator pedal position data. Update or reflash the ECU software if necessary.

Check Accelerator Pedal Sensor:

  • Inspect the accelerator pedal sensor for any faults or malfunctions. Replace if necessary.

Reset and Test System:

  • After addressing the above issues, reset the system and test the throttle response to ensure proper operation.

Note:

Accurate CAN BUS communication is essential for reliable throttle control. Regular maintenance of the CAN BUS system and updating the ECU software can help prevent such issues. If problems persist, further diagnostics may be required to identify and resolve deeper issues.
